Measures To Control Deviant Behaviour, Articles H

You need to scroll to the right to see the IP address of the Google server in the DNS response, but you can see it in the next frame. Right-click on any of the column headers to bring up the column header menu. On most systems you can get a list of interfaces by running "ifconfig" or "ifconfig -a". Select one of the frames that shows DHCP Request in the info column.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Having all the commands and useful features in the one place is bound to boost productivity. Like we did with the source port column, drag the destination port to place it immediately after the Destination address. You must be logged in to the device as an administrator to use Wireshark. In the Wireshark preferences (Edit/Preferences/Capture), you can: There are some common interface names which are depending on the platform. Do you see an "IF-MODIFIED-SINCE" line in the HTTP GET? In the packet detail, jumps to the parent node. This is how I display a column for ssl.handshake.extensions_server_name, which is helpful for showing servers using HTTPS from a pcap in your Wireshark display. Figure 7: Changing the column type. These new columns are automatically aligned to the right, so right-click on each column header to align them to the left, so they match the other columns. You could think of a network packet analyzer as a measuring device for examining what's happening inside a network cable, just like an electrician uses a voltmeter for examining what's happening inside an electric cable (but at a higher level, of course). Changing Time to UTC How can you make your Wireshark dissector disregard packets until the beginning of a valid stream is observed? Wireshark V2 plugin info column resets after applying filter, Wireshark: display filters vs nested dissectors. Figure 9: Adding another column for Destination Port. There are couple of ways to edit you column setup. Learn how your comment data is processed. To begin capturing packets with Wireshark: Select one or more of networks, go to the menu bar, then select Capture. Figure 6: Changing the column title.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Step 2:In the list, you can see some built-in profiles like below. Add Primary Key: Adds a primary key to a table. Malware distribution frequently occurs through web traffic, and we also see this channel used for data exfiltration and command and control activity. Older questions and answers from October 2017 and earlier can be found at osqa-ask.wireshark.org. Wireshark captures each packet sent to or from your system. Here are the below operations we can do with the Alter Table Command: Add Column: Adds a column to a table. You can also click Analyze > Display Filterstochoose a filter from among the default filters included in Wireshark. If you have access to full packet capture of your network traffic, a pcap retrieved on an internal IP address should reveal an associated MAC address and hostname. After downloading the executable, just click on it to install Wireshark. Instructions in this article apply to Wireshark 3.0.3 for Windows and Mac. If youre using Linux or another UNIX-like system, youll probably find Wireshark in its package repositories. ; ; The User-Agent line in Figure 10 shows Android 7.1.2 which is an older version of the Android operating system released in April 2017. Wireless interfaces can usually be detected with names containing: "Wireless", "WLAN", "Wi-Fi" or "802.11", see CaptureSetup/WLAN for capturing details. In order to analyze TCP, you first need to launch Wireshark and follow the steps given below: From the menu bar, select capture -> options -> interfaces. Use the same menu path to change the resolution from "Automatic" to "Seconds." Once you have several packets showing HTTP, select one and then select Analyze | Follow | HTTP Stream from the drop-down menu. Lets create two buttons one of which will filter all response dns packets (dns server answers) while the other will show response time higher than a specific value (dns.time > 0.5 second). However, for those lucky enough to find HTTP web-browsing traffic during their investigation, this method can provide more information about a host. This pcap is from an iPhone host using an internal IP address at 10.0.0[.]114. In the User Account Control window, select Yes. Fortunately, we can use NBNS traffic to identify hostnames for computers running Microsoft Windows or Apple hosts running MacOS. for 64bit and Vista). Below that expand another line titled "Handshake Protocol: Client Hello.". Move to the previous packet, even if the packet list isnt focused. 1) Navigate to Edit Configuration Profiles. How to manage Pentest Projects with Cervantes? Figure 15: Applying the HTTP host name as a column. In the frame details window, expand the line titled "Hypertext Transfer Protocol" by left clicking on the arrow that looks like a greater than sign to make it point down. To find domains used in encrypted HTTPS traffic, use the Wireshark filter ssl.handshake.type == 1 and examine the frame details window. When a host is infected or otherwise compromised, security professionals need to quickly review packet captures (pcaps) of suspicious network traffic to identify affected hosts and users. No. Wireshark now has a discord server! The column configuration section in the "preferences" file is found under "gui.column.format". How to filter by IP address in Wireshark? Field name should be ip.dsfield.dscp. The application is also available for Linux and other UNIX-like platforms including Red Hat, Solaris, and FreeBSD. Shawn E's answer is probably the correct answer but my wireshark version doesnt have that filter. As you see in the figure above, I also customized I/O graph and other preferences as well. LM-X210APM represents a model number for this Android device. I have customized wireshark columns according to my need, Problem is in diameter protocol we have some fields which are multiple occurring with different values, like CC-Time filed come under different AVP(Attribute value pair). You can find more detailed information in the officialWireshark Users Guideand theother documentation pageson Wiresharks website. Data packets can be viewed in real-time or analyzed offline. Wireshark also supports advanced features, including the ability to write protocol dissectors in the Lua programming language. Share. You can configure advanced features by clicking Capture > Options, but this isnt necessary for now. https://researchcenter.paloaltonetworks.com/2018/08/unit42-customizing-wireshark-changing-column-display/. 1. interfaces at once, "lo": virtual loopback interface, see CaptureSetup/Loopback, "eth0", "eth1", : Ethernet interfaces, see CaptureSetup/Ethernet, "ppp0", "ppp1", : PPP interfaces, see CaptureSetup/PPP, "wlan0", "wlan1", : Wireless LAN, see CaptureSetup/WLAN, "team0", "bond0": Combined interfaces (i.e. Name: Dns response time bigger than 1 second By submitting this form, you agree to our Terms of Use and acknowledge our Privacy Statement. In the packet detail, opens all tree items. Capture Filter. Learn more about Stack Overflow the company, and our products. PS: I'm using Wireshark 3.2.3. Insert the following into 'Field name:': radiotap.datarate. For more help using Wireshark, please see our previous tutorials: Sign up to receive the latest news, cyber threat intelligence and research from us. Detect Rogue DHCP Server with Wireshark [Step-by-Step], Create phishing campaign with Gophish [Step-by-Step], How to setup and test AAA with NPS Server (Part 2), Introduction to Wireshark Configuration Profiles. This function lets you get to the packets that are relevant to your research. Wireshark uses colors to help you identify the types of traffic at a glance. Find a DNS response packet and repeat the same steps for this field too. OSFY has published many articles on Wireshark, which you can refer to for a better understanding of the topic. One has a plus sign to add columns. Run netstat -anp on Linux or netstat -anb on Windows. Find centralized, trusted content and collaborate around the technologies you use most.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Double-click on the "New Column" and rename it as "Source Port." The column type for any new columns always shows "Number." Double-click on "Number" to bring up a menu, then scroll to "Src port (unresolved)" and select that for the column type. You can use Wireshark to inspect a suspicious programs network traffic, analyze the traffic flow on your network, or troubleshoot network problems. The interfaces names are provided by the network card manufacturer, which can be helpful to identify an interface. Move to the next packet, even if the packet list isnt focused. If theres nothing interesting on your own network to inspect, Wiresharks wiki has you covered. Each packet has its own row and corresponding number assigned to it, along with each of these data points: To change the time format to something more useful (such as the actual time of day), select View > Time Display Format. Capture filters instruct Wireshark to only record packets that meet specified criteria. In addition to expanding each selection, you can apply individual Wireshark filters based on specific details and follow streams of data based on protocol type by right-clicking the desired item. "lo0": virtual loopback interface, see CaptureSetup/Loopback, "ppp0", "ppp1", etc. rev2023.3.3.43278. Filters can also be applied to a capture file that has been created so that only certain packets are shown. Figure 16: HTTP host names in the column display when filtering on http.request. 1 Answer. Once you've checked off those boxes, you're ready to start capturing packets. Now right click the Column header and select Column Preferences. The first line in this section is labeled using this filter: The file that follows this prompt allows you to enter a filter statement. 2. It only takes a minute to sign up. There are other ways to initiate packet capturing. (kerberos.CNameString contains $). 3 Then click on "Column Preferences". Finally rename the Column from 'New Column' to 'Data Rate'. Choose the installer (64-bit or 32-bit) appropriate for your Windows architecture before clicking the link to download the file. Identify those arcade games from a 1983 Brazilian music video. Under that is "Server Name Indication extension" which contains several Server Name value types when expanded. 2. e. The fifth frame is the start of the TCP three-way handshake [SYN]. Youll probably see packets highlighted in a variety of different colors. Windows 7, Linux, macOS, Windows Server 2008, Windows Server 2012, Windows 8, Windows 10, Windows Server 2016, Windows Server 2019, Windows 11 Website Wireshark 1) Go to Help menu and click on About Wireshark (Help About Wireshark). Run netstat again. In the figure below, you can see there is a massive latency for name resolution in the Response Time column, which indicate that we need to take a look.